As verbs, stimulate is a hypernym of intoxicate; that is, stimulate is a word with a broader meaning than intoxicate:
  • intoxicate: fill with high spirits; fill with optimism
  • stimulate: stir the feelings, emotions, or peace of
Other hypernyms of intoxicate include excite, shake, shake up, stir.
